A heavily armored Beijing is preparing for the big party. Traffic blocked, safety doubled. Tiananmen, the political heart of the capital, has been off limits for days. Patriotic flower arrangements and national flags on the streets: rejoice comrades, this year the Party turns 100 years old. But the biggest political celebration in China’s modern history remains shrouded in mystery. No one knows what to expect on Thursday, July 1, which – by convention – marks the CCP’s birth date.
